CHAPTER 11
1And there is given me a reed like a rod: and the angel stood
saying: Rise and measure the sanctuary* of God and the altar and those worshiping
in it. 2But the courtyard which is inside# the sanctuary*
cast out, and do not measure it because it is given to the nations and they
will trample over the holy city for forty two months.
#(eswqen eswthen inside).
*(naoV naos santuary)
3And I will give authority to my two witnesses, and they will prophesy for a thousand two hundred and sixty days, clothed in sackcloth. 4These are the two olive trees, and the two lampstands stood before the God of the earth. 5And if anyone should want to injure them, fire is proceeding out of their mouth, and is consuming their foes indeed if anyone should want to injure them, it is mandatory for him to be killed in this manner. 6These have authority to shut heaven, so that it should not rain in the days of their prophecy: and they have authority over waters to be turning them to blood, and to strike the earth with any plague, as often as they might wish. 7And whenever they might finish their testimony, the beast who is ascending out of the unfathomable pit will make war against them, and will overcome them, and kill them. 8And their corpses will lie on the street of the great city, which spiritually is called Sodom and Egypt, where also our Lord was crucified. 9And the different tribes, languages and nations of the population will look at their corpses for three and a half days, and will not allow their dead bodies to be put into tombs. 10And those who dwell on the earth will rejoice over them, and will celebrate, and will send gifts to each other; because these two prophets torment those dwelling on the earth. 11And after the three and a half days the Spirit of life from God enters into them, and they stand on their feet; and great fear falls on those who are watching them. 12And they hear a great voice out of heaven saying to them, Come up here. And they ascend to heaven in the cloud; and their enemies watch them. 13And in that hour there is a great earthquake, and the tenth part of the city falls, and in the earthquake seven thousand human's names are slain and the rest become frightened, and give glory to the God of heaven.
14The second woe passes; look! the third woe is suddenly coming.
